Despite an increase in prices in the futures, turmeric prices on the spot decreased at Erode markets on Monday on slack demand and arrival of medium quality produce.

“Despite low arrival of 1,600 bags, the prices decreased. Traders quoted lesser price for the medium quality turmeric,” said RKV Ravishankar, a trader. He said till Diwali the price of the spice will be in declining state and only by the end of this month or first week of November they may get strong upcountry demand when the price may improve. Prices of finger turmeric were down ₹250 a quintal and that of root variety by ₹200. Few bags of finger turmeric in the Regulated Market were sold at ₹8,400 a quintal. At the Erode Turmeric Merchants Association, the finger variety went for ₹5,404-8,220; the root variety ₹5,255-7,355. Of the arrival of 789 bags, 187 were sold.

At the Regulated Marketing Committee, finger turmeric was sold at ₹7,094-₹8,400 and root variety at ₹6,814-7,375. Of the arrival of 267 bags, 233 were sold.

At the Erode Cooperative Marketing Society, finger turmeric was sold at ₹7,099-8,259; root variety at ₹6,899-7,409. Out of the 655 bags offered, 463 were sold.
